Je ne pense pas que vous pouvez le faire en AS3 (Adobe probablement jamais mis de soutien là parce qu'il pourrait empêcher l'utilisateur d'accéder aux paramètres de sécurité).
Maintenant CE est la meilleure des nouvelles! Cette plantages de Flash Player pour moi. Même pas une erreur d'exécution que je puisse les attraper. C'est juste casse. Je suis ciblage Flash Player 21.
Vous pouvez masquer tout, sauf pour les Paramètres de l'élément, comme dit par Lain.
En passant: Si vous avez besoin de personnaliser, vous pouvez utiliser la Classe ContextMenu du flash.package de l'interface utilisateur. Appel hideBuiltInItems sur elle d'abord à masquer tout, sauf pour les Paramètres, puis l'affecter à la propriété menu de l'objet que vous souhaitez utiliser le menu (ou de la racine pour l'ensemble de l'applet).
Pour info, il y a un bon tutoriel sur ce que vous pouvez trouver ici
Bonjour un couple d'années plus tard.
J'ai eu le même problème, mais lors de l'utilisation d'un écran tactile. Si vous gardez le dispositif de pointage (mon doigt touche l'écran pendant plus d'une seconde le "menu clic-droit". Je soved il va le panneau de contrôle sous Windows7, "Crayon et les périphériques d'entrée", Onglet Tactile, d'Actions, de désactiver des actions pour "Maintenir enfoncé".
Mon windows est en espagnol, et les noms sont probablement un peu différent, mais je suis sûr que vous savez quel est le bouton qui.
Je ne pense pas que vous pouvez le faire en AS3 (Adobe probablement jamais mis de soutien là parce qu'il pourrait empêcher l'utilisateur d'accéder aux paramètres de sécurité).
Il y a des façons de le faire avec le HTML, etc.
Découvrez http://www.actionscript.org/forums/showthread.php3?t=175669
OriginalL'auteur Andy Webb
Vous pouvez utiliser:
pour tout cacher, mais l'option paramètres.
Non, ce masque également le Flash Player Menu. J'aime la
myContextMenu.hideBuiltInItems();
mieux.OriginalL'auteur Iain
À partir de Flash Player 11.2, il est maintenant possible de remplacer le comportement par le bouton droit de la souris, par exemple
Ici est la entrée correspondante dans le code ActionScript 3 référence.
Cette plantages de Flash Player pour moi. Même pas une erreur d'exécution que je puisse les attraper. C'est juste casse. Je suis ciblage Flash Player 21.
OriginalL'auteur raju-bitter
Vous pouvez masquer tout, sauf pour les Paramètres de l'élément, comme dit par Lain.
En passant: Si vous avez besoin de personnaliser, vous pouvez utiliser la Classe ContextMenu du flash.package de l'interface utilisateur. Appel hideBuiltInItems sur elle d'abord à masquer tout, sauf pour les Paramètres, puis l'affecter à la propriété menu de l'objet que vous souhaitez utiliser le menu (ou de la racine pour l'ensemble de l'applet).
Pour info, il y a un bon tutoriel sur ce que vous pouvez trouver ici
OriginalL'auteur Blizz
ce code fonctionne également
OriginalL'auteur Narusake
Bonjour un couple d'années plus tard.
J'ai eu le même problème, mais lors de l'utilisation d'un écran tactile. Si vous gardez le dispositif de pointage (mon doigt touche l'écran pendant plus d'une seconde le "menu clic-droit". Je soved il va le panneau de contrôle sous Windows7, "Crayon et les périphériques d'entrée", Onglet Tactile, d'Actions, de désactiver des actions pour "Maintenir enfoncé".
Mon windows est en espagnol, et les noms sont probablement un peu différent, mais je suis sûr que vous savez quel est le bouton qui.
OriginalL'auteur Yago
C'est une meilleure option
OriginalL'auteur anjan
Si vous pouvez vivre avec
wmode
opaque
ensuite, vous pouvez intercepter le clic droit au niveau du navigateur, comme le fait ici:http://www.uza.lt/rightclick/
OriginalL'auteur rustyx